Tyler★★★★★Calm quiet atmosphere with a team that always have a smile. They have fresh pastries every morning (well made at that in my opinion). Pleanty of options for coffee choices both hot and cold along with assorted teas. They even roast there own coffee beans in house so early morning you can smell that nice aroma lingering around. Though parking can be difficult at times there's always plenty of seating inside and outside. I've been going here for the last 8 years and never disappoints.
